In general, there are countless different uses of taxes by the government, as shown by the Slovenia tax system. For example, the role of taxation in the economy is multifaceted and wide reaching. To start with, taxes help redistribute wealth and lower income inequality. They do this through a progressive tax system, which is where individuals with high annual incomes pay a larger percentage of tax compared to those who are on much lesser salaries. By doing this, it can help to offset economical disparities and be used to fund things like welfare and benefit programs. This system helps stabilise the economy because it makes sure that even the most vulnerable members of society are supported and have accessibility to fundamental public services. An additional way that taxes enhance the economy is through long-term investments. To put it simply, governments utilize taxes to fund research and development ventures across a range of industries, which subsequently promotes long-lasting economic growth and enhances a country's competitiveness on a global level.

Besides, tax revenue plays an important part in sustaining the general functioning of society and its economic climate, as demonstrated by the Malta tax system. For instance, one of the principal things that taxes are utilized for is infrastructure development. Via the collection of taxes, governments are able to finance the formulation of new infrastructure ventures, as well as enhance the existing infrastructure facilities. The evidence of this infrastructure is all around us, whether it's the construction of a new connecting train line, motorway or bridge. Ultimately, paying taxes help ensure that the country's facilities is being built to a high level and that it will be reliable, secure and accessible for public utilization. The construction and upkeep of these services actually has a ripple effect on the economic situation. After all, these network systems allow people to travel around the country for work, thus facilitating job creation, commerce and further economic development.

In society, there are a lot of different reasons for taxation. It may come as a shock, however one of the main benefits of taxation is that it boosts the health, safety and happiness of people in society. This is because tax revenue is predominantly used to fund vital public services, as demonstrated by the Hungary tax system. For instance, taxes offer the much-needed funding for essential services like education, healthcare and public safety, which includes policing, fire departments and ambulance services. These are services which everybody in the community will benefit from somehow or another. After all, it is a regrettable reality that everyone will need to use at least one of these public services at some time in their lives, which is why they are so important. Ultimately, taxes for these public services help contribute to a much safer, healthier and much more education population, which therefore implies that people are a lot more likely to have a much better quality of life in the long run. Generally, without tax revenue, it would be nearly impossible for government to be able to supply these services at the scope required to meet the demands of contemporary civilisations.
